Hydrodynamic Harmony: Boats, Engines, and the Open Sea
Achieving smooth sailing on the open ocean involves a delicate balance between robust engines and the graceful movements of the boat. This synergy is known as hydrodynamic balance, where every component works in concert to overcome resistance and optimize performance.
The shape of a boat, its hull, plays a vital role in achieving hydrodynamic harmony. Streamlined hulls slice through the water with lower drag, allowing for faster speeds and enhanced fuel efficiency.
- Engines that suit the boat's design are just as important.
- They must deliver strength while remaining quiet.
Beyond engine power, the use of advanced materials and construction techniques can significantly improve hydrodynamic performance. Lightweight yet strong materials Sea Vessels like carbon fiber minimize overall weight, allowing boats to move with greater agility.
